* Note from Steve ! Perhaps some of you have suggestions for this problem. Send them to us & we will post some of the responses. Steve, We met in Corpus Christi. I am the Scout Executive of the Gulf Coast Council. Our Urban Outreach Project continues to grow. We started an Explorer Post in Law Enforcement last week. Looks like 50 new teens. We have a Fire Service Post coming as well as an Engineering Post. All north side units. Lena Coleman - former NAACP chair - and BSA Council Board member .. says that since our Troop of over 35 boys started, there has been no youth violence in the area. They are too busy with good deeds and high expectations of themselves and their friends. They are out every weekend helping others and earning pride.
We don't need to reinvent the wheel. Scouting works and is prepared to help right now. People need to stop all the tough talk and get involved with kids and a program that works. Tea shirts, bumper stickers, bill boards
and pins won't do it. Meeting with kids every Thursday night and on weekends will. It's hard work, but it works.
